Sec. 162.051. PURCHASE AND DESTRUCTION OF BONDS. (a) The board may use money in the fund to purchase on the open market any bonds it has issued and sold to provide money for the fund, and the debt represented by those bonds when purchased is considered canceled.
(b) Bonds purchased by the board under Subsection (a) of this section shall be mutilated, burned, or otherwise destroyed by the comptroller, who shall certify this fact to the board under the seal of office.
(c) Interest may not be paid on those bonds after their purchase by the board.
Added by Acts 1993, 73rd Leg., ch. 242, Sec. 2.16, eff. Aug. 30, 1993. Amended by Acts 1997, 75th Leg., ch. 1423, Sec. 14.22, eff. Sept. 1, 1997.
